VYVE BROADBAND TEACHER OF THE MONTH PROGRAM RECOGNIZES TEACHERS WHO ARE GETTING IT RIGHT

VYVE BROADBAND TEACHER OF THE MONTH PROGRAM RECOGNIZES TEACHERS WHO ARE GETTING IT RIGHT 525 585 Vyve Broadband

VYVE BROADBAND TEACHER OF THE MONTH PROGRAM RECOGNIZES TEACHERS WHO ARE GETTING IT RIGHT

36 Public School Teachers from Oklahoma, Texas and Arkansas Recognized for their Outstanding Contributions

Vyve Broadband is obsessed with great teaching. That’s why they founded the Vyve Teacher of the Month program, to show teachers how special they really are.

Through the first-ever Vyve Teacher of the Month program, residents across 12 markets in three states took to social media and the Vyve website to nominate and recognize local school teachers for their extraordinary commitment to students both inside and outside of the classroom.

“We believe it is essential to recognize the work of outstanding teachers in every community we operate, to share their experiences, and to support them in their growth,” says Diane Quennoz, Vyve SVP, Marketing and Customer Experience. “Many of them are unsung heroes that go unnoticed. Maybe they helped a student earn a better grade, maybe they gave a student encouragement to do better, or maybe they were just there when a student needed to talk. Whatever the reason, we appreciate what they do for our students.”

For this initial three month campaign, winners were named each month from March to May in the following Vyve markets: Dumas, Ark., McGehee, Ark., Durant, Okla., Guymon, Okla., McAlester, Okla., Hooks, TX, Shawnee, Okla., New Boston, TX, Maud, TX, De Kalb, TX, Perryton, TX, and Dalhart, TX.

More than 500 school teachers were nominated through this first-ever program, garnering hundreds of votes and social engagements, plus media mentions.

“We are thrilled with the overwhelming participation, through both voting and social interaction for the launch of the Vyve Teacher of the Month program,” said Quennoz. “Our goal is to recognize outstanding teachers in our rural markets, and we have engaged entire communities in doing that through this program. We are looking forward to the 2017 – 2018 school year and honoring even more deserving teachers.” The Vyve Teacher of the Month award is presented to teachers who have proven to be champions of the classroom and stewards of their community through their teaching, mentoring and leadership. Nominations and voting for Vyve Teacher of the Month was open to anyone in the community via Facebook and the Vyve website. Vyve Teacher of the Month will return this fall at www.vyvebroadband.com/teacher or www.facebook.com/vyvebroadband.
